A technology and consulting firm is seeking a Data Engineer in Manchester to develop mission-critical data solutions. The successful candidate will manage data pipelines, ensuring integration and quality while collaborating with clients on complex challenges.
Must hold active Enhanced DV Clearance and possess strong technical experience in data processing technologies including SQL, NoSQL, and Apache Kafka.
This role offers hybrid working options and competitive compensation, reflecting the importance of data in national security efforts.
